package org.keycloak.services.resources.admin;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.text.MessageFormat;
import java.util.Locale;
import java.util.Properties;
import java.util.function.BiFunction;
import org.keycloak.models.KeycloakContext;
import org.keycloak.models.KeycloakSession;
import org.keycloak.models.RealmModel;
import org.keycloak.models.UserModel;
import org.keycloak.theme.Theme;
/**
* Message formatter for Admin GUI/API messages.
*
* @author Vlastimil Elias <velias@redhat.com>
*
*/
public class AdminMessageFormatter implements BiFunction<String, Object[], String> {
private final Locale locale;
private final Properties messages;
/**
* @param session to get context (including current Realm) from
* @param user to resolve locale for
*/
public AdminMessageFormatter(KeycloakSession session, UserModel user) {
try {
KeycloakContext context = session.getContext();
locale = context.resolveLocale(user);
RealmModel realm = context.getRealm();
messages = getTheme(session).getEnhancedMessages(realm, locale);
} catch (IOException cause) {
throw new RuntimeException("Failed to configure error messages", cause);
}
}
private Theme getTheme(KeycloakSession session) throws IOException {
return session.theme().getTheme(Theme.Type.ADMIN);
}
@Override
public String apply(String s, Object[] objects) {
return new MessageFormat(messages.getProperty(s, s), locale).format(objects);
}
}
